Parameter | Description | Min | Typ | Max | Unit |
---|---|---|---|---|---|
Input Voltage (VIN) | Operating input voltage range | 2.9 | - | 20 | V |
Output Voltage (VOUT) | Adjustable output voltage range | 0.6 | - | 5.5 | V |
Switching Frequency (fSW) | Adjustable switching frequency | 200 | - | 750 | kHz |
Current Limit (IOUT) | Maximum continuous output current | - | - | 20 | A |
Efficiency (η) | Typical efficiency at full load | - | 94 | - | % |
Quiescent Current (IQ) | Quiescent current at no load | - | 60 | - | μA |
Shutdown Current (ISD) | Shutdown current | - | 1 | - | μA |
Thermal Shutdown (TSD) | Thermal shutdown temperature | - | - | 160 | °C |
Operating Temperature (TA) | Operating ambient temperature range | -40 | - | 125 | °C |
Storage Temperature (TSTG) | Storage temperature range | -65 | - | 150 | °C |
Package | Package type | - | - | - | 4x4 mm QFN-24 |
